Vinnaren i pepparkakshustävlingen!
2011-06-28, 12:52
  #1
Medlem
Hardwells avatar
Hejsan!
Först vill jag bara säga att jag redan sökt och tagit hjälp av olika IRC-kanaler innan jag startat en tråd. Jag använder Kubuntu och har PrivatVPN som VPN-leverantör. Innan ni säger:


sudo apt-get install network-manager-openvpn-kde - Vill jag bara säga att jag redan gjort det och det fungerande inte så bra istället connectar jag via terminalen istället:

sudo openvpn /etc/openvpn/PrivatVPN-SE.conf


Min fråga är:

Jag använde Anonine förr i Windows 7 där man behövde bara skriva in rasdial användar:lösen och lägga in i regedit så var det klart, vill göra samma sak här där jag connectar direkt till min VPN när Kubuntu startas, notera även att användarnamn samt password behövs även om man ska connecta.


PrivatVPN.conf:

client
dev tap
proto udp
resolv-retry infinite
nobind
persist-key
persist-tun
ca ca.crt
ns-cert-type server
comp-lzo
verb 3
remote-random
remote 80.67.10.138 21000
remote 80.67.10.138 21001
remote 80.67.10.138 21002
auth-user-pass



Tackar för hjälpen!
Citera
2011-06-28, 17:44
  #2
Medlem
http://ubuntuforums.org/showthread.php?t=1627920 Kanske?

Tar du bort network manager så borde openvpn göra det automatiskt. Alternativt gör som nedan.


Gör ett script i stil med:

#!/bin/bash

*allt du gör för att ansluta*
sudo openvpn /etc/openvpn/PrivatVPN-SE.conf



Lägg sedan in det i autostart, kika i menyerna, går i gnome iaf. Sedan så behöver du kanske se till att du kan köra openvpn som din user, antingen ordna rättigheterna för det eller så att du köra det med sudo utan lösenord.

Typ såhär:

%SUDOS_GRUPP ALL=NOPASSWD: /usr/bin/openvpn
Kolla så det är rätt grupp och rätt sökväg, och lägg in i sudoers med kommandot visudo.
Citera
2011-06-28, 18:36
  #3
Medlem
Zoms avatar
Annars kan du enkelt lägga ett skript i /etc/NetworkManager/dispatcher.d/ som körs när datorn får en anslutning.

Exempel:
Kod:
#!/bin/sh

case "$2" in
       up)
               openvpn /etc/openvpn/PrivatVPN-SE.conf
               ;;
       down)
               pkill openvpn
               ;;
esac
Citera
2011-06-29, 14:35
  #4
Medlem
Hardwells avatar
Citat:
Ursprungligen postat av Zom
Annars kan du enkelt lägga ett skript i /etc/NetworkManager/dispatcher.d/ som körs när datorn får en anslutning.

Exempel:
Kod:
#!/bin/sh

case "$2" in
       up)
               openvpn /etc/openvpn/PrivatVPN-SE.conf
               ;;
       down)
               pkill openvpn
               ;;
esac





/etc/NetworkManager/dispatcher.d/01fupdown



Citat:
Ursprungligen postat av Hiki
http://ubuntuforums.org/showthread.php?t=1627920 Kanske?

Tar du bort network manager så borde openvpn göra det automatiskt. Alternativt gör som nedan.


Gör ett script i stil med:

#!/bin/bash

*allt du gör för att ansluta*
sudo openvpn /etc/openvpn/PrivatVPN-SE.conf


Lägg sedan in det i autostart, kika i menyerna, går i gnome iaf. Sedan så behöver du kanske se till att du kan köra openvpn som din user, antingen ordna rättigheterna för det eller så att du köra det med sudo utan lösenord.

Typ såhär:

%SUDOS_GRUPP ALL=NOPASSWD: /usr/bin/openvpn
Kolla så det är rätt grupp och rätt sökväg, och lägg in i sudoers med kommandot visudo.



Försökte med URL:en, ändra alla men fungerande inte att ansluta till VPN i början...

Jag hittade istället via kontrollpanelen:

http://data.fuskbugg.se/skalman02/4e...%E4rmdump4.png

Försökte lägga in VPN.txt som innehåller:

sudo openvpn /etc/openvpn/PrivatVPN-SE.conf

Kan ni fortfarande hjälpa mig?
__________________
Senast redigerad av Hardwell 2011-06-29 kl. 15:06.
Citera
2011-06-29, 15:29
  #5
Medlem
Zoms avatar
Citat:
Ursprungligen postat av Hardwell


/etc/NetworkManager/dispatcher.d/01fupdown

Nej, lägg det i en ny fil, och kör sen chmod +x på filen.

Citat:
Ursprungligen postat av Hardwell
Försökte med URL:en, ändra alla men fungerande inte att ansluta till VPN i början...

Jag hittade istället via kontrollpanelen:

http://data.fuskbugg.se/skalman02/4e...%E4rmdump4.png

Försökte lägga in VPN.txt som innehåller:

sudo openvpn /etc/openvpn/PrivatVPN-SE.conf

Kan ni fortfarande hjälpa mig?
sudo fungerar inte där, eftersom den väntar på inmatning av lösenord. Du kan testa kdesu istället för sudo på den där raden annars.
Citera

Stöd Flashback

Flashback finansieras genom donationer från våra medlemmar och besökare. Det är med hjälp av dig vi kan fortsätta erbjuda en fri samhällsdebatt. Tack för ditt stöd!

Stöd Flashback